Microsoft makes tools available to help test the performance of a server before putting Exchange Server 2007 into production. While these tools are not designed to monitor or tune ongoing performance of an existing Exchange server, they are useful for gauging the performance of an Exchange server before it is put into production by simulating loads on the server. You can then make configuration and hardware adjustments before putting the server into production.
This section discusses the following tools:
Microsoft Exchange Server Jetstress Tool
Exchange Load Generator
